Output eb81bfd1876e0bb423b30ae2357a9780c7c8193c0e2c3bd6c42c3cddc50b17f6:1

value
2629601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b85fea58989879b1a667b1f3617ad6d25286c6b5 OP_EQUAL
address
3JVuAAFkhFFro9iaS5ZtFkdEdJ9mue6sX9
transaction
eb81bfd1876e0bb423b30ae2357a9780c7c8193c0e2c3bd6c42c3cddc50b17f6
spent
true